Twitterのrate limitとは何ですか?bypassすることはできますか?
Twitterのrate limitは、システムの安定性を維持し、 злоупотреблениеを防ぐためのものです。rate limitをbypassすることは不可能で、一時的な制限につながる可能性があります。
Twitterのrate limitは、アプリケーション・プログラミング・インターフェース(API)の使用を制御するためのツールで、 злоупотреблениеを防ぎ、リソースへの公平なアクセスを提供します。一定期間内にユーザーやアプリケーションが送信できるクエリの数を制限します。
この記事では、Twitterのrate limitの背後にある理由を明らかにし、プログラマーがその制限内で効果的に動作する方法を説明します。
Twitterのrate limitを理解する
Twitterは、プラットフォームのパフォーマンスと安定性を守るためにrate limitを実装しています。rate limitは、APIエンドポイントごとに許容される最大リクエスト数として定義され、通常15分間のウィンドウで適用されます。例えば、エンドポイントが15分あたり900リクエストのrate limitを持っている場合、任意の15分間で最大900リクエストが可能です。
使用する認証方法によって、rate limitが課せられることがあります。例えば、「OAuth 1.0a User Context」を使用する場合、各ユーザーセットが持つAccess Tokensの総数に上限があります。一方、「OAuth 2.0 Bearer Token」を使用すると、アプリケーションは割り当てられた時間内にリクエストできる数に独自の上限があります。これらの制限を超えると、エラーが返されます。これらの詳細についてさらに学び、rate limitを回避するためのアドバイスをお読みください。
rate limitの種類
Twitterは、user token levelとad account levelの2種類のrate limitを使用します。user tokenは、認証とAds API呼び出しに使用されるOAuth access tokenを指します。各user tokenは、1つまたは複数のad accountに関連付けられます。ただし、特定のエンドポイントセットのみがad account levelのrate limitingを使用するように構成されています。
Twitterの「rate limit exceeded」がユーザーにとって何を意味するか?
最近、Elon Muskは、Twitterが1日の閲覧可能な投稿数を一時的に制限することを発表しました。これは、「極端なレベルのdata scrapingとsystem manipulation」の観測に対する対応です。
極端なレベルのdata scrapingとsystem manipulationに対処するため、以下のtemporary limitsを適用しました:
- Verified accountsは1日あたり6000 postsの閲覧に制限
- Unverified accountsは600 posts/日
- 新しいunverified accountsは300/日
こうした制限により、ユーザーはtweetsにアクセスするためにTwitterにログインする必要があります。アカウントの種類によって異なる制限が設定されており、unverified accountsは1日あたり600 postsしか閲覧できませんが、verified accountsは最大6000 posts可能です。新しいunverified accountsの1日制限はかなり低く、300 postsです。これらの上限を超えると、すぐに「rate limit exceeded」の警告が表示されます。
rate limitを超えると、一時的な制限が発生し、特定のアクションを実行したりデータを取得したりできなくなります。ユーザーはrate limitがリセットされるまで待つ必要があります。ただし、Muskは制限が近日中に増加することを発表しました。
rate limitsは近日中にverifiedで8000、unverifiedで800、新しいunverifiedで400に増加します。
関連:rate limitの削減により、Crypto TwitterのGoogleでの露出が減少するでしょう
今日、2025年8月7日時点で、これらの制限は進化を続けています。最新の更新として、Twitter(現在はXとして知られる)は、AI駆動のdata scraping対策を強化し、verified accountsの制限をさらに緩和する方向で調整中です。例えば、最近の公式発表では、verified users向けに1日あたり10000 postsまでの拡張がテストされており、これはsystem manipulationを防ぎつつユーザー体験を向上させるためのものです。Googleで最も頻繁に検索される質問として、「Twitter rate limitをどう回避する?」「rate limit exceededの対処法は?」などが挙げられ、Twitter上では#RateLimitや#TwitterDownのトピックが活発に議論されています。最新のTwitter投稿では、Elon Muskが2025年8月のアップデートで、AIベースの制限緩和を言及しており、Crypto TwitterコミュニティではこれがNFTや仮想通貨の議論に与える影響が話題です。
rate limitの戦略
開発者は、Twitterのrate limitの下で効率的に動作するためのいくつかの方法があります。
rate limitのステータスと扱い
TwitterはAPIレスポンスにrate limitの扱いに関する情報を含め、開発者が使用状況を監視し適切なアクションを取れるようにしています。rate limitに達すると、APIレスポンスには残りのリクエスト数とリセット時刻を示すrate limit関連のヘッダーが含まれます。開発者は、rate limit exceededエラーを優雅に扱うための適切なerror handlingツールを使用すべきです。
ブランドアライメントの観点では、こうした制限の中でクリプト関連のプラットフォームが注目されています。例えば、WEEX exchangeは、信頼性の高い取引環境を提供し、Twitterのrate limitのような制限に影響されにくい安定したAPI統合を備えています。WEEXはユーザー中心のデザインで知られ、迅速な取引実行とセキュリティの強化により、クリプトコミュニティの信頼を獲得しています。これにより、ブランドの信頼性を高め、長期的なユーザーエンゲージメントを促進しています。
Twitterのrate limitをbypassできますか?
いいえ、Twitterが課すrate limitをbypassすることはできません。rate limitは、Twitterのシステムによって強制され、安定性を維持し、abuseを防ぎ、プラットフォームのfair usageを確保します。rate limitをbypassしようとすると、一時的な制限やTwitterのポリシー違反による他の結果を招く可能性があります。
rate limitガイドラインを守り、定義された制限内でTwitter APIを責任を持って使用することが重要です。成功し持続可能な開発プロセスを確保するため、開発者はコードを最適化し、効果的な戦術を使用し、Twitterの制限を尊重すべきです。
rate limitを理解することは、まるで交通量の多い高速道路を運転するようなものです。制限速度を守ることで事故を防ぎ、スムーズに目的地に到着できます。一方、無視すると罰金や渋滞が発生するように、Twitterのrate limitを超えると一時停止を強いられます。これを実際の例で考えると、2023年の初期制限導入時、多くの開発者がAPI呼び出しを最適化することで、効率を20%向上させたデータがあります。これは、制限内で賢く行動する利点を裏付けています。
また、rate limitと比較して、WEEXのようなプラットフォームは、無制限に近いアクセスを提供し、トレーダーがリアルタイムデータを活用できる点で優位です。これは、Twitterの制限が厳しい中で、クリプト取引の柔軟性を強調する良いアナロジーです。こうした事実に基づき、rate limitを尊重しつつ、代替ツールを活用することで、ユーザーはより良い体験を得られます。
FAQ
Twitterのrate limitを超えたらどうしたらいいですか?
rate limit exceededのメッセージが出たら、単に待つことです。通常15分以内にリセットされ、再びアクセス可能になります。頻繁に起こる場合は、使用パターンを最適化しましょう。
rate limitはすべてのユーザーに同じですか?
いいえ、verified accountsとunverified accountsで異なります。2025年8月7日現在、verifiedはより高い制限があり、最新の更新でさらに緩和される可能性があります。
rate limitを回避するためのベストプラクティスは何ですか?
API呼び出しを最小限にし、キャッシングを使用してください。rate limitヘッダーを監視して、使用量を追跡するのが効果的です。bypassを試みず、制限内で動作しましょう。
気に入ったようだね。
上昇銘柄
カスタマーサポート:@weikecs
ビジネス協力:@weikecs
クオンツ取引およびMM(マーケットメイキング):[email protected]
VIPサービス:[email protected]